-// Getgroups returns a list of the numeric ids of groups that the caller belongs to.
-func Getgroups() ([]int, os.Error) {
- // first call asks how many there are.
- r1, r2, err := syscall.Syscall(syscall.SYS_GETGROUPS, 0, 0, 0);
- if err != 0 {
- return nil, ErrnoToError(err);
- }
-
- // Sanity check group count.
- // On Linux, max is 1<<16; on BSD, OS X, max is 16.
- if r1 < 0 || r1 > 1<<20 {
- return nil, EINVAL;
- }
- a := make([]int, r1);
- if r1 > 0 {
- tmp := make([]uint32, r1);
- r1, r2, err = syscall.Syscall(syscall.SYS_GETGROUPS, r1, int64(uintptr(unsafe.Pointer(&tmp[0]))), 0);
- if err != 0 {
- return nil, ErrnoToError(err);
- }
- for i := 0; i < len(a); i++ {
- a[i] = int(tmp[i]);
- }
- }
- return a[0:r1], nil;
-}
